HTMR, the unique high-throughput multidisciplinary research laboratory in Morocco that aims to promote utilization of automated and parallelization approaches for applying high-throughput and combinatorial experimental methodologies to accelerate the development of new materials and processes.
The HTMR laboratory allows scientists to consolidate their research and proof-of-concept based on fully automated tools allowing the synthesis and screening of large numbers of compounds through workflows design, as well as the optimization of reaction/process conditions much more rapidly than the conventional approaches.
HTMR is a capability that supports the UM6P ecosystem and Moroccan industry to accelerate the research and development reducing the time and cost involved in the materials/process development and optimization in key applications:
- Metallurgy & anti-corrosion materials;
- Phosphates, intelligent fertilizers, silicon and fluoride-based materials;
- Energy storage (Electrolyte, Electrodes...);
- Biomaterials and Industrial By-Products;
- Characterizations and analyses.
Context :
As the global population continues to grow rapidly, there is an urgent need to boost agricultural productivity to combat poverty and ensure adequate nutrition for all. However, modern agriculture faces significant challenges, including the concurrent decrease of cultivable land due to urbanization, water scarcity, climate change, decline in crop yields, multi-nutrient deficiencies, and the depletion of organic matter.
Among essential nutrients for plant growth, phosphorus (P) is the least accessible, as many agricultural soils are deficient due to factors such as leaching, degradation, insolubility, and decomposition. These deficiencies result in limited nutrient availability, reduced crop yields, and significant economic losses for farmers. To address these issues, farmers often resort to the excessive application of conventional fertilizers. However, a substantial portion of these fertilizers dissipate into the environment, through different mechanisms (Evaporation, leaching and precipitation), contributing to ecological damage.
Considering these challenges, the development of innovative agricultural practices is essential to enhance nutrient availability for plants, ensuring adequate nutrition and addressing food security for a growing global population. One alternative to synthetic fertilizers has been the application of plant growth-promoting bacteria (PGPB), which have demonstrated eco-friendly and cost-effective benefits.
